red kangaroo

The largest kangaroo and largest marsupial on Earth, red kangaroos can stand 2 meters tall and weigh 90 kg, inhabiting the arid and semi-arid regions of inland Australia. Highly adapted to harsh desert conditions, they can survive without drinking water for long periods by extracting moisture from vegetation. Powerful hind legs enable 9-meter leaps and speeds up to 70 km/h. Males engage in ritualistic boxing contests to compete for females.
